Firefox/Features/Web Payments: Difference between revisions

→‎Front-end: copy milestones from doc
(→‎Front-end: copy milestones from doc)
Line 81: Line 81:
* [[Firefox/Features/Web_Payments/Privacy_%26_Security_Considerations|Privacy & Security Considerations]]
* [[Firefox/Features/Web_Payments/Privacy_%26_Security_Considerations|Privacy & Security Considerations]]
* [https://firefox-source-docs.mozilla.org/toolkit/components/payments/docs/index.html Developer Documentation]
* [https://firefox-source-docs.mozilla.org/toolkit/components/payments/docs/index.html Developer Documentation]
==== Milestones ====
[https://docs.google.com/spreadsheets/d/1oHoMGVe-FtKmzxMQO-0FhHAe625LxjcVd8m0jB3OF9g/edit#gid=1193040724 from the breakdown document]
;M1
:End-to-end test with valid user data and merchant update/change events, no Fx validation, generic merchant error string, only already stored cards/addresses
;M2
:add/edit screens, only basic validation (e.g. non-empty) and address-field-specific merchant-provided errors
;M3
:FTU, data validation & error recovery, "update" badge, telemetry, ready to enable on fx63 Nightly-only / Partner / End-to-end User Testing (not riding the trains)
;M4
:Tab modal widget (maybe do in parallel), UI feature complete, ready for release users, Visual Polish, cc logos
;MVP
:Ride the trains


=== [[Firefox/Features/Web_Payments/DOM|DOM]] ===
=== [[Firefox/Features/Web_Payments/DOM|DOM]] ===
Confirmed users
933

edits